-
Notifications
You must be signed in to change notification settings - Fork 293
Home
The Amazon Athena Query Federation SDK allows you to customize Amazon Athena with your own code. This enables you to integrate with new data sources, proprietary data formats, or build in new user defined functions. Initially these customizations will be limited to the parts of a query that occur during a TableScan operation but will eventually be expanded to include other parts of the query execution plan using the same easy to understand interface.
We've written integrations with more than 20 databases, storage formats, and live APIs in order to refine this interface and balance flexibility with ease of use. We hope that making this SDK and initial set of connectors Open Source will allow us to continue to improve the experience and performance of Athena Query Federation.
- AWS Docs: Athena Query Federation
- AWS Docs: Athena UDFs
- Quick Start Guide
- Available Connectors
- Federation Features
- How To Build A Connector or UDF
- Deploy a Connector without Serverless Application Repository
- Gathering diagnostic info for support
- Frequently Asked Questions
- Common Problems
- Installation Pre-requisites
- Known Limitations & Open Issues
- Predicate Pushdown How-To
- Java Doc
- Intro Video
- Workshop Video - TBD
- DocumentDB Video - TBD
- Athena Talk Video - TBD
- Analytics Talk Video - TBD
One of our goals in making this project Open Source was to empower our customers to customize/extend/contribute. If you'd like the opportunity to contribute even more, we have openings for Software Engineers, Managers, and Solutions Architects in Seattle and NYC. Here are just a few of available opportunities to work with our team and shape this and other projects.